Two-Way Data Transfer Between Revit And PROKON
The core functionality of Prodesk is its bidirectional data transfer capability. Users can export analytical models from Revit to PROKON for rigorous structural design and update the original Revit model with those changes. This two-way synchronization ensures that structural integrity is maintained across architectural, structural, and detailing environments. When changes are made in PROKON, they can be imported back into Revit, eliminating the need to manually update models and reducing the risk of errors.
This seamless data exchange streamlines the workflow between design and analysis, saving significant time and effort for structural engineers and BIM coordinators. The ability to transfer models in both directions ensures that all project stakeholders are working from the same data, reducing coordination issues and improving project outcomes.

Custom Section Import And Evaluation
One of the standout features of Prodesk is the ability to design and evaluate custom profiles in PROKON and load them back into Revit as working columns or beams. Users have full access to the Prokon section database for custom structural evaluations, enabling them to create and use custom sections that meet specific project requirements.
This flexibility is essential for projects that require non-standard structural elements, as it eliminates the need to model custom sections manually in Revit. The custom section import feature ensures that structural engineers can work with any section type, regardless of whether it is available in the standard Revit library, making Prodesk a versatile tool for complex structural design projects.

Installation Process For Prodesk
Installing Prodesk is a simple process that can be completed in a few steps. First, download the Prodesk setup package specifically designed for your version of Revit. Double-click on the ProdeskSetup<year>.exe file to start the installation. Click Next to proceed through the installation wizard and read the license agreement, selecting the first option if you agree and clicking Next. Choose the location where PROKON is installed and click Next to continue.
Users don’t need a PROKON installation to use Prodesk, as the necessary directories will be created during installation if they don’t already exist. Choose a directory for the PROKON Revit Families and click Next. After the installation completes, click Finish to complete the process. Once installed, users can launch Revit and access Prodesk from the add-in menu to begin transferring models between Revit and PROKON.
